55c4a0b7
RK
190function gps2xy(aLatitude, aLongitude) {
191 var maxZoomFactor = Math.pow(2, gMaxZoom) * gTileSize;
192 var convLat = aLatitude * Math.PI / 180;
193 var rawY = (1 - Math.log(Math.tan(convLat) +
194 1 / Math.cos(convLat)) / Math.PI) / 2 * maxZoomFactor;
195 var rawX = (aLongitude + 180) / 360 * maxZoomFactor;
196 return {x: Math.round(rawX),
197 y: Math.round(rawY)};
198}
199
200function xy2gps(aX, aY) {
201 var maxZoomFactor = Math.pow(2, gMaxZoom) * gTileSize;
202 var n = Math.PI - 2 * Math.PI * aY / maxZoomFactor;
203 return {latitude: 180 / Math.PI *
204 Math.atan(0.5 * (Math.exp(n) - Math.exp(-n))),
205 longitude: aX / maxZoomFactor * 360 - 180};
206}
